Fish Tank Dining Room Decor

The first and most obvious way to incorporate a fish tank into your dining room is to use it as part of your decor. Choose a tank that complements your dining room's style and color scheme, and fill it with beautiful, colorful fish. You can also add decorative elements like plants, rocks, and driftwood to create a visually appealing display.

Dining Room Fish Tank Design

The design of your fish tank can also be a focal point in your dining room. Instead of a traditional rectangular tank, consider a unique shape such as a cylindrical or hexagonal tank. You can also opt for a wall-mounted tank, which not only saves space but also adds an interesting element to your dining room design.

Fish Tank Dining Room Divider

For open-concept dining rooms, a fish tank can be used as a divider between the dining area and other living spaces. This not only adds a decorative element but also creates a sense of separation and privacy. You can choose a taller tank for a more significant divider or a shorter one to maintain an open feel.

Choosing the Right Fish Tank

Fish Tank In Dining Room Ideas When it comes to incorporating a fish tank into your dining room, the first step is to choose the right tank. The size and shape of the tank will depend on the available space in your dining room and your personal preference. A rectangular or square tank is a popular choice as it can easily fit into a corner or against a wall. Opting for a larger tank can make a bold statement and become a focal point in the room, while a smaller tank can add a subtle touch of elegance. It is also important to consider the type of fish you want to keep and their specific needs, as this will determine the equipment and maintenance required for the tank.

Placement is Key

Fish Tank In Dining Room Ideas Once you have chosen the right fish tank, the next step is to determine its placement in the dining room. A popular option is to have the tank as a room divider, separating the dining area from the living room or entryway. This not only adds visual interest to the space but also allows the fish tank to be enjoyed from multiple angles. Another option is to have the tank against a wall, with the dining table placed in front of it. This creates a serene and peaceful atmosphere for dining, with the fish tank acting as a unique backdrop.

Maintaining the Tank

Fish Tank In Dining Room Ideas Proper maintenance is crucial when it comes to keeping a fish tank in your dining room. Regular cleaning and water changes are necessary to keep the tank and its inhabitants healthy and thriving. It is also important to ensure that the tank is not overstocked with fish and that the water temperature and chemical levels are monitored regularly. By taking good care of the fish tank, you can enjoy its beauty and benefits for years to come.
